Market Context

Broader financial sector stocks have seen mixed trading activity in recent weeks, as market participants weigh conflicting signals around upcoming central bank policy decisions, fixed income market volatility, and shifts in global asset flows. Custodial banks like BK are particularly sensitive to these trends, as net interest income margins are tied to interest rate levels, while fee income from asset servicing is correlated with global asset valuations and trading volumes. In terms of BK-specific trading activity, recent sessions have seen normal, average volume levels, with no extreme spikes or drops in trading volume that would indicate unusual speculative positioning or institutional positioning shifts. This muted volume suggests that recent price moves have been driven largely by broader sector flows rather than company-specific catalysts, in the absence of recent earnings or operational announcements from the firm. Market expectations for the financial sector remain tilted toward cautious optimism for custodial players, as analysts estimate that persistent rate levels may support net interest income even as asset market volatility creates incremental fee opportunities. Technical Analysis

From a technical standpoint, BK’s current price of $123.51 sits roughly midway between its recently identified key support level of $117.33 and key resistance level of $129.69. The support level at $117.33 has acted as a reliable floor for the stock in recent weeks, with multiple tests of this level drawing in buying interest that reversed downward moves before they could extend further. The resistance level at $129.69 has similarly acted as a consistent ceiling, with sellers stepping in to cap upside moves each time the stock has approached this level in recent sessions. BK’s relative strength index (RSI) is currently trading in the mid-50s range, indicating neutral momentum with no signs of extreme overbought or oversold conditions that would signal an imminent reversal. The stock is also trading above both its short-term and medium-term moving average ranges, a signal that tentative bullish momentum may be building, though the lack of accompanying volume growth means this trend has not yet been confirmed as sustainable. Outlook

Market participants watching BK will likely focus on the two key technical levels in upcoming sessions for signs of directional momentum. A sustained break above the $129.69 resistance level, particularly if accompanied by higher than average trading volume, could potentially open up further upside for the stock, as technical traders may adjust their positions to reflect a breakout of the recent trading range. On the downside, a sustained break below the $117.33 support level could possibly trigger further selling pressure, as traders may interpret the breakdown of the previous floor as a signal of weakening near-term sentiment. It is important to note that technical levels are only one factor influencing BK’s price action, and broader sector trends or unexpected macroeconomic announcements would likely override technical signals in the short term.
